PACEClaims: Why Claims Administration Matters to This Story
PACE isn’t traditional healthcare. Organizations operate as both a healthcare provider and a full-risk insurance plan, taking on fixed, capitated funding for a population with complex, multi-morbid needs, all while answering to strict Medicare and Medicaid audit requirements. In that model, every claim decision affects the bottom line directly, not just operationally, but financially.
Fragmentation is one of the clearest places that risk shows up. Industry-wide, the numbers are stark: the 2025 CAQH Index found that healthcare avoided $258 billion in administrative costs in 2024 through automation, yet identified a further $21 billion in savings still locked in error-prone, hands-on processes. A single manual claim-status inquiry now takes an average of 25 minutes, longer than any other administrative task CAQH measures, while the same inquiry done electronically takes just 7 minutes. Nearly half of providers cite incorrect, missing, or incomplete claim information, often the direct result of manual data entry, as the leading cause of claim denials. The industry benchmark for claims adjudication automation sits at 80%, yet many organizations achieve first-pass rates as low as 10-20%.
